For anyone who has followed Hindi cinema, the name Randhir Kapoor very likely brings a smile, you know? He's a person who has truly lived a life connected to the silver screen, stepping into many different shoes over the years. Born on a crisp day, February 15, back in 1947, he's someone who has spent a good deal of his time bringing stories to life, both in front of and behind the camera. He's a retired figure now, having stepped away from the busy pace of acting, making movies, and guiding projects, but his impact on the stories told in Hindi films, well, that still feels quite present, doesn't it?

This individual, known for his contributions to the lively Hindi film industry, didn't just act; he also took on the important responsibilities of a film producer and a director. His presence in Bollywood, as the industry is often called, left a distinctive mark, shaping many cinematic experiences for audiences. His most recent appearance on screen, as a matter of fact, was in the 2014 film 'Super Nani,' which, you could say, offered a glimpse of his enduring spirit in front of the camera.

What's really interesting is how early his connection to films began. He didn't wait around after finishing his school days. Instead, he jumped right into the movie business, eager to learn and contribute. His first professional step into this fascinating field wasn't even as an actor, but rather as an assistant director, working alongside Lekh Tandon for the 1968 film 'Jhuk Gaya Aasman.' Here are some personal details and biographical information about this noted figure:

Full NameRandhir Kapoor
Date of BirthFebruary 15, 1947
Age (as of his 78th birthday)78 years old
ProfessionRetired Actor, Film Producer, Director
Known ForWork in Hindi Cinema / Bollywood Films
Last Film Appearance'Super Nani' (2014)
NicknameDaboo

Early Steps for Randhir Kapoor

The first proper work Randhir Kapoor secured was as an assistant director for a seasoned filmmaker named Lekh Tandon. This was for a picture called 'Jhuk Gaya Aasman,' which came out in 1968. Working on this film, he would have gained practical insights into the day-to-day operations of a movie set, observing how scenes were shot, how actors were guided, and how the entire crew worked together. This period, you could say, served as a foundational experience, shaping his later work as a performer and as a creator of films.
